Transaction 588e2b7165511ff3725a80ca71ae82a129f0f44023e3611323cba5a699e33f6a
2 Input
2 Outputs
- 588e2b7165511ff3725a80ca71ae82a129f0f44023e3611323cba5a699e33f6a:0
- 588e2b7165511ff3725a80ca71ae82a129f0f44023e3611323cba5a699e33f6a:1
value 11232117
address 37Tm3Qz8Zw2VJrheUUhArDAoq58S6YrS3g
value 0
address